What is LinkedIn X-Ray Browse?
LinkedIn X-Ray Search is an approach that utilizes Google's innovative search operators to execute targeted searches within LinkedIn's site. By utilizing particular questions, you can bypass LinkedIn's own search constraints and find accounts, messages, and details that may not show up in the system's internal search results page.

This technique is especially valuable for recruiters, sales specialists, and researchers that need to collect details regarding people or companies without being limited by LinkedIn's filters or calling for a premium account.

Just How to Perform LinkedIn X-Ray Browse
To begin with LinkedIn X-Ray Look, all you require is a basic understanding of Google's search operators. Right here's a detailed overview:

1. Standard Look Query
Start with a basic question to look for LinkedIn accounts on Google. For example:

site: linkedin.com/in "digital advertising supervisor"
This question look for LinkedIn accounts containing the phrase "digital advertising manager." The site: linkedin.com/in driver limits the search to LinkedIn accounts.

2. Including Key words
Fine-tune your search by adding more key phrases. As an example, if you're seeking electronic advertising and marketing supervisors in New york city:

site: linkedin.com/in "electronic marketing supervisor" "New york city"
This question will certainly return accounts of electronic advertising and marketing supervisors situated in New xray search linkedin york city.

3. Making Use Of Boolean Operators
You can make use of Boolean drivers like AND, OR, and NOT to more improve your search. As an example, if you're trying to find electronic advertising managers with experience in SEO:

site: linkedin.com/in "digital advertising manager" AND "SEO".
This query will certainly locate accounts that point out both "electronic advertising manager" and "SEO.".

4. Excluding Terms.
To exclude particular terms from your search, make use of the minus indication (-). For instance, if you wish to exclude profiles that mention "consultant":.

site: linkedin.com/in "digital advertising and marketing supervisor" -" consultant".
This inquiry will leave out any kind of accounts that contain the word "consultant.".

5. Searching for Firms.
You can likewise search for LinkedIn company web pages making use of a similar method. For instance, if you're looking for firms in the technology market:.

website: linkedin.com/company "tech".
This will return LinkedIn firm web pages that discuss the word "technology.".

Advanced Tips for LinkedIn X-Ray Browse.
Target Specific Titles or Duties: Usage task titles or specific duties in your inquiries to find accounts that match xray search linkedin your requirements. For instance, website: linkedin.com/in "Principal Innovation Officer" will certainly return profiles of CTOs.

Look by Education and learning: If you have an interest in finding graduates from a particular college, consist of the school name in your question. For instance, site: linkedin.com/in "Harvard College".

Combine with Area Filters: Integrate location-specific key words with work titles to narrow down your search to a specific area.

Usage Quotation Marks for Precise Matches: Place search phrases or phrases in quotation marks to make sure that Google searches for the specific match. As an example, site: linkedin.com/in "software designer".

Experiment with Various Queries: Do not be afraid to explore different mixes of key words, Boolean drivers, and search filters to see what produces the most effective results.
